    How to build Fundraising Strategy for Early Stage Startups

    By TylerAugust 16, 2022No Comments3 Mins Read
    How to build Fundraising Strategy for Early Stage Startups

    When there is an idea or a vision for a new age product or a service by a person, this person now becomes an entrepreneur now with a potential idea for a business. This idea or concept could, in fact, have the potential to change the world.

    When a person or a group of people want to transform this idea into a startup, they are faced with numerous things that needs to be nailed down such as preparing a business plan, a finance plan, understanding funding option, startup funding stages that the business would go through, the market that the business would cater to, the production facilities and process one has to prepare etc.

    All of these phases are to be dealt with one by one by the entrepreneur, but the most important of them all is to first procure funds for the business.

    Startup Fundraising

    Every startup requires to fundraise for themselves. Knowing how much funds would be necessary and analyzing the various startup funding stages and the financing options that would be needed to look into can help the business prepare for such a scenario easily.

    Only with the right plan and knowledge of what and where to look for funds would a business be able to thrive from an early stage.

    At the early stage of a startup, the owners would need money to incubate their idea and develop a business plan around it. This initial stage is called the Seed Funding Stage. In the seed funding stage, the startup is nothing more than just a concept that can be marketed to earn profits. At this level, the owners need to work out a strategy to make the business possible; for that, one needs money.

    There are several types of funding for startups that are available in the market. Banks and major money lenders may not be the best place to acquire funds as they require considerable asset attachment or would need mortgage assurance.

    Most startup owners would hardly have enough money to have a premise of their own or any asset to acquire a loan on it. But if their idea or concept is right – there are many resources that can provide funding just for the idea and its potential to become a business.

    Fundraising Strategy for Startups

    There are many stages when it comes to funding and financing a business. A startup in its early stage must create a fundraising strategy throughout its lifecycle so as to sustain itself in this competitive market. Below are some of the methods to fundraise in the early stages:

    • Venture Capitalists

    Venture Capitalists are a group of investors who combine their funds through a recognised and authorised board and offer funds to small startups and enterprises to help them become something of a business. In exchange, they may ask for a stake in equity from the business.

    There are many stages of Venture capital financing as a startup can use these funds at multiple stages throughout the lifespan of the business. The stages of venture capital funding can help startups to grow from the seed level into a full-fledged business that is ready to go public.

    • Microloans and Private Lenders

    Apart from VCs and Angels, these lenders can help in providing small-time funding in exchange for interest on the loan amount. This funding can boost smaller operations such as marketing, purchase of assets, working capital, etc.
